Energy Transfer
Some reviewers have dissed these pellets on the grounds of the alloy being very soft, so pellets easily become distorted. As in the UK, we are limited to sub 12 Ft Lbs. air rifles, the distortion / energy transfer feature of most designs of hollow pointers is relatively weak. To demonstrate how effective these pellets are, I fill a plastic 2 Litre. milk carton with water, and replace the cap. Round, pointed, flat and most types of hollow pointers all pass straight through, making a small hole each side. However, the soft "Interceptor" pellets deform and flatten, so that all the energy is transferred to the carton. It splits along the seams, and the water pours out. I have noticed it has a similar effect on squirrels!
